Output 266c4cb57b556265a9e9d570b73fdbe17cf3efe7ff61f465d98b1491075318e9:0

value
186106821
script pubkey
OP_0 OP_PUSHBYTES_20 6c0c1abaafbf1a1e5781a85e8c4bdac43eb6c1f9
address
bc1qdsxp4w40hudpu4up4p0gcj76csltds0e9vgnta
transaction
266c4cb57b556265a9e9d570b73fdbe17cf3efe7ff61f465d98b1491075318e9
confirmations
101129
spent
true